Multichem commited on
Commit
a389160
·
1 Parent(s): 47b398e

Update app.py

Browse files
Files changed (1) hide show
  1. app.py +19 -1
app.py CHANGED
@@ -322,7 +322,25 @@ with tab2:
322
  player_swap = st.selectbox('Select player to swap to:', options = st.session_state.final_Proj['Player'].unique(), key='dk_swap')
323
  if st.button('Make swaps'):
324
  with hold_container:
325
- st.session_state.display_portfolio.replace(player_check, player_swap, inplace=True)
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
326
  split_portfolio = st.session_state.display_portfolio
327
 
328
  split_portfolio['Salary'] = sum([split_portfolio['PG'].map(player_salary_dict),
 
322
  player_swap = st.selectbox('Select player to swap to:', options = st.session_state.final_Proj['Player'].unique(), key='dk_swap')
323
  if st.button('Make swaps'):
324
  with hold_container:
325
+ if pos_var_list == "PG":
326
+ st.session_state.display_portfolio['PG'].replace(player_check, player_swap, inplace=True)
327
+ st.session_state.display_portfolio['G'].replace(player_check, player_swap, inplace=True)
328
+ st.session_state.display_portfolio['UTIL'].replace(player_check, player_swap, inplace=True)
329
+ elif pos_var_list == "SG":
330
+ st.session_state.display_portfolio['SG'].replace(player_check, player_swap, inplace=True)
331
+ st.session_state.display_portfolio['G'].replace(player_check, player_swap, inplace=True)
332
+ st.session_state.display_portfolio['UTIL'].replace(player_check, player_swap, inplace=True)
333
+ elif pos_var_list == "SF":
334
+ st.session_state.display_portfolio['SF'].replace(player_check, player_swap, inplace=True)
335
+ st.session_state.display_portfolio['F'].replace(player_check, player_swap, inplace=True)
336
+ st.session_state.display_portfolio['UTIL'].replace(player_check, player_swap, inplace=True)
337
+ elif pos_var_list == "PF":
338
+ st.session_state.display_portfolio['PF'].replace(player_check, player_swap, inplace=True)
339
+ st.session_state.display_portfolio['F'].replace(player_check, player_swap, inplace=True)
340
+ st.session_state.display_portfolio['UTIL'].replace(player_check, player_swap, inplace=True)
341
+ elif pos_var_list == "C":
342
+ st.session_state.display_portfolio['C'].replace(player_check, player_swap, inplace=True)
343
+ st.session_state.display_portfolio['UTIL'].replace(player_check, player_swap, inplace=True)
344
  split_portfolio = st.session_state.display_portfolio
345
 
346
  split_portfolio['Salary'] = sum([split_portfolio['PG'].map(player_salary_dict),